IN BRIEF Hot stuff in a former fire station

 

Textarea
At this unique venue, art-deco charm meets the culinary delights of French and Italian cuisine. Chef Sam Clark and co-owner Florencia Menehem have expertly transformed a beautifully preserved heritage building into a vibrant restaurant that draws in guests with its inviting atmosphere and meticulously crafted menu. The offerings feature an array of fresh, seasonal dishes that highlight local produce, alongside a thoughtfully curated drinks list with numerous by-the-glass options. Perhaps begin your culinary journey with a starter of raw fish, avocado, mandarin, charred shallot in a zingy ginger ponzu. Follow with an agnolotti of winter greens and goat cheese, currants and delicious brown butter. The dessert game is always good so why not try the croissant bread-and-butter pudding with vanilla ice cream and stout caramel custard? Combine Sam’s remarkable skill and technical prowess with knowledgeable staff who are passionate about local flavours and you get a dining destination that promises an exceptional meal in a setting that marries history and innovation.
